'''Stephenson''' is a medieval [[patronymic]] [[surname]] meaning "son of [[Stephen]]". The earliest public record is found in the county of [[Huntingdonshire]] in 1279. There are variant spellings including [[Stevenson]].<ref>{{cite web |url=http://www.surnamedb.com/surname.aspx?name=Stephenson |title=Surname: Stephenson |publisher=surnamedb.com |accessdate=2008-02-26}}</ref> People with the surname include:
